The Guiding Principles

A Guide to Sustainability

Initially the famous Shingo Prize focused on tools and systems, and how those tools and systems drive results. The Prize was given out based on these results. But unfortunately, when far too many award-winning companies reverted back to their old ways. The Institute realized there was a big piece missing in this earlier definition of enterprise excellence. We needed principles that pointed towards sustainability.

From these insights the Shingo Modelâ„¢ was born.

  1. Respect Every Individual

  2. Lead with Humility

  3. Seek Perfection

  4. Embrace Scientific Thinking

  5. Focus on Process

  6. Assure Quality at the Source

  7. Flow & Pull Value

  8. Think Systemically

  9. Create Constancy of Purpose

  10. Create Value for the Customer
